right signal, no blink w/ headlights on

w/ headlights on a faded green light for the right signal in the dash is displayed, as is the exterior signal; although the combo switch is in neutral (no direction). The combo switch does not return automatically after right turns under any condition, however.

switches rebuilt
hazard rebuilt
flashers work fine w/o lights on
fixed whatever grounds I could find
went through ALL the fuses
inspected headlight switch
changed all the bulbs

How could the flasher relay be failing only with the lights?
What are the chances of the combo being spent?

You've got a bad ground. Turn on parking lights & see which one is not burning bright (front or rear) That's going to be the one with the ground problem.
